ADHD Psychiatrist Near Me: Navigating Your Journey to Better Mental Health
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that impacts both kids and adults. Defined by signs such as neg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, ADHD can substantially impact every day life, relationships, and expert success. For lots of people, finding the right ADHD psychiatrist is a crucial action in managing the condition effectively. This article provides a thorough guide to finding and choosing an ADHD psychiatrist near you, together with important insights and regularly asked questions.
Comprehending ADHD and the Role of a Psychiatrist
ADHD is a complex disorder that can manifest in a different way in each individual. Typical signs include problem focusing, hyperactivity, and spontaneous behavior. While these signs can be managed with different interventions, including medication, therapy, and way of life changes, a psychiatrist plays an essential role in diagnosing and treating ADHD.
A psychiatrist is a medical physician who concentrates on mental health. They can prescribe medication, supply therapy, and offer a holistic method to handling ADHD. Unlike psychologists, who do not have medical degrees and can not prescribe medication, psychiatrists are equipped to resolve the biological and psychological elements of the disorder.
Actions to Finding an ADHD Psychiatrist Near You
Research and Referrals
Online Directories: Websites like the American Psychiatric Association (APA), Psychology Today, and Healthgrades use searchable directories of psychiatrists. You can filter your search by location, specialized, and insurance coverage approval.Referrals: Ask your medical care doctor, therapist, or trusted family and friends members for recommendations. Individual referrals can supply valuable insights and assist you find a psychiatrist who is a good fit for your needs.
Insurance coverage and Costs
Insurance coverage Coverage: Check with your health insurance coverage supplier to see which psychiatrists are in-network. In-network suppliers normally offer lower out-of-pocket costs.Moving Scale Fees: Some psychiatrists offer sliding scale costs based upon income. This can make treatment more economical for those with minimal financial resources.
Initial Consultation
First Visit: The preliminary assessment is a chance to discuss your symptoms, medical history, and treatment objectives. It's also an opportunity to assess whether you feel comfortable with the psychiatrist.Questions to Ask: Prepare a list of concerns to ask during the assessment. Think about asking about their approach to treatment, experience with ADHD, and any specific treatments they advise.
Treatment Options
Medication: Stimulants and non-stimulants are typically recommended to manage ADHD signs. A psychiatrist can determine the most appropriate medication and dose for you.Therapy: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and behavioral interventions can assist individuals develop coping methods and enhance daily functioning.Lifestyle Changes: Regular workout, a balanced diet plan, and enough sleep can match medication and therapy, enhancing total wellness.What to Expect During TreatmentRegular Appointments: ADHD treatment often includes routine follow-up visits to monitor progress and change treatment as needed.Collaborative Care: A psychiatrist may operate in conjunction with other doctor, such as therapists and medical care doctors, to ensure thorough care.Client Involvement: Effective treatment needs active participation from the patient. This includes taking medication as recommended, participating in therapy sessions, and making lifestyle modifications.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How long does it take to see results from ADHD medication?
A: The time it takes to see results can vary. Some individuals may discover improvements within a couple of days, while others might take several weeks. It's important to follow the psychiatrist's guidance and attend routine follow-up consultations to monitor progress.
Q: Can ADHD be treated without medication?
A: Yes, ADHD can be managed without medication through therapy, lifestyle modifications, and assistance from loved ones. Nevertheless, for numerous individuals, a mix of medication and therapy is the most efficient approach.
Q: What are the potential side results of ADHD medication?
A: Common side impacts of ADHD medication include anorexia nervosa, difficulty sleeping, and headaches. More severe adverse effects are uncommon however can include increased heart rate and mood changes. It's important to talk about any side results with your psychiatrist.
